FHEM Forum

FHEM => Anfängerfragen => Thema gestartet von: Wernieman am 06 Februar 2014, 10:36:17

Titel: Was geht über die Konsole
Beitrag von: Wernieman am 06 Februar 2014, 10:36:17
Hallo,

wir hatten in letzter Zeit häufiger die Diskussion, warum überhaupt die fhem.cfg zu Ändern, da doch alles auch über Web geht.

Dabei kam bei mir die Frage auf, wenn man mal nicht per Web arbeiten will (aus welchen gründen auch immer), könnte man auf die Konsole ausweichen?

definitionen, notify etc. ist ja alles per Konsole eingebbar, nur wie sieht es mit der Änderung aus? z.B. kann das "DEF" eines Logdevice nachträglich geändert werden? oder nur per Web?

Gruß,
Werner
Titel: Antw:Was geht über die Konsole
Beitrag von: Groby am 06 Februar 2014, 10:46:46
Hallo Werner,

einiges geht über den Befehl "modify"...

MfGroby
Titel: Antw:Was geht über die Konsole
Beitrag von: Wernieman am 06 Februar 2014, 10:56:46
jep .. aber hast Du mal versucht, darüber die "DEF" eines Logs zu "bearbeiten"?
Titel: Antw:Was geht über die Konsole
Beitrag von: Groby am 06 Februar 2014, 12:22:25
Du hast Recht, das geht nur teilweise.

Bis zum Filenamen kannst Du aber auch Filelog modifizieren: {fhem("modify MyFileLog FileLog ./log/MyLog-%Y.log")}

RegExp werden anscheinend nicht unterstützt.

Die Frage ist ob das nicht gewollt ist oder nur noch nicht unterstützt wird...
Titel: Antw:Was geht über die Konsole
Beitrag von: Wernieman am 06 Februar 2014, 12:40:48
Es ging mir bei meiner Frage eher darum, den "ist"-Stand auszuloten. Nicht immer ist man per Browser auf dem FHEM (jedenfalls ich) ...
Titel: Antw:Was geht über die Konsole
Beitrag von: UliM am 06 Februar 2014, 13:17:38
Hi,
ich dache immer, der Klick auf "DEF" im detailscreen lässt eine Bearbeitung zu, die dann als modify abgesetzt wird.
Daher müsste über Konsole dieselbe Änderunng möglich sein.
Geprüft hab ich das aber nicht...  müsste man sich mal im code in fhemweb anschauen.

Gruß, Uli
Titel: Antw:Was geht über die Konsole
Beitrag von: betateilchen am 06 Februar 2014, 13:20:31
Zitat von: UliM am 06 Februar 2014, 13:17:38ich dache immer, der Klick auf "DEF" im detailscreen lässt eine Bearbeitung zu, die dann als modify abgesetzt wird.

so ist es auch.
Titel: Antw:Was geht über die Konsole
Beitrag von: justme1968 am 06 Februar 2014, 18:39:33
das einzige das nicht auf 'ganz normale' fhem kommandos wie set/get/modify abgebildet wird ist das editieren der files (das ist für die konsole unnötig) und der event monitor (den bekommst du mit 'inform timer').

alles andere geht intern über die normalen kommandos. die einzige schwierigkeit ist alles richtig zu maskieren.

gruss
  andre
Titel: Antw:Was geht über die Konsole
Beitrag von: Wernieman am 07 Februar 2014, 08:09:01
Das mit dem maskieren ist klar, ich würde solche "großen" Änderungen auch nicht per Konsole machen wollen.

Danke für die Zahlreichen Hinweise. Um es kurzzumachen:
Die Komplette Verwaltung von FHEM ist in der Konsole möglich, komfortabler aber per Web. Wobei die Weboberfläche vieles auch nur in "Konsolenbefehle" umsetzt, also "nur" ein Frontend für die Konsole ist ;o)